About This Site

Oulton Hall, Rothwell Lane, Rothwell, Leeds, LS26 8ZF is a brownfield development site covering 0.23 hectares in Leeds. The site has potential for up to 5 new homes.

The site has full planning permission, granted on 11/10/2015.

What is Brownfield Land?

Brownfield land is previously developed land that may be available for redevelopment. The government prioritises brownfield development over greenfield sites to protect countryside and make efficient use of existing infrastructure. Local authorities maintain Brownfield Land Registers to identify suitable sites for housing.
